JOB SUMMARY

We are seeking a reliable and motivated Delivery Driver to join our team. This is an early morning position with shifts starting at 4am. The ideal candidate will be responsible for transporting goods to various locations while ensuring timely and safe delivery. This role requires excellent customer service skills, as you will interact with clients and represent our company. The Delivery Driver will also be responsible for loading and unloading items, maintaining the vehicle, and following designated routes efficiently. Additional hours may be available.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Previous experience as a Delivery Driver with at least 3 years of documented insurance on a commercial vehicle in Canada
  • Strong customer service skills with the ability to communicate effectively with clients.
  • Experience in warehouse operations is a plus.
  • Valid driver’s license with a clean driving record
  • Familiarity with operating box trucks and manual transmission vehicles is required
  • Ability to perform heavy lifting (up to 50 pounds) and engage in physical activity throughout the day.
  • Knowledge of route driving techniques and navigation skills is essential.
